Participatory approach tries to engage local population in development project. Development projects will be more sustainable and successful if local population is engaged in the development process. Participatory approach has become an increasingly accepted method of development practice and is employed by a variety of organizations. It is often presented as an alternative to mainstream “top down” development.
Participatory methodologies that take as their starting point a commitment to social and economic justices, as well as empowerment, are control to meeting the challenges of peace building. People-centered or transformative participation focuses on issues of power and control. It is concerned about the nature of a community and not simply the technical and managerial aspects of organizations and participation in them from this perspective, participation is about power and particularly about an increase in the power of the disadvantaged. It requires a capacity to identify those who are weaker and disenfranchised within a community and to empower them through shared knowledge and experience.
